VAN DIEMEN’S LAND.
[From the Bobart Town Advertiser.] Court Martial. —This morning at 11 o clock, at the Military Barracks, a general court martial will assemble for the trial of Lieutenant Bennison, of her Majesty’s 99th regiment, on charges preferred against that officer by Captain Drew. R. N., and Mr. Courtney, Visiting Magistrate at Port Arthur. The case is one which excites no inconsiderable interest, it being, as we have ■heard, the second general court martial that has taken place in this colony. The former was on a Lieutenant of the 63rd regiment, on charges preferred against him for the capture by prisoners of the government biig Cyprus
